Mindfulness Meditation: 
One powerful technique for managing stress and anxiety is mindfulness meditation. This practice involves focusing your attention on the present moment, observing your thoughts and feelings without judgment. Studies have shown that regular mindfulness meditation can reduce stress hormone levels and promote a sense of calm. To start, find a quiet space, sit comfortably, and concentrate on your breath. When your mind wanders, gently bring your focus back to your breath.
Deep Breathing Exercises: 
Deep breathing exercises are a quick and effective way to alleviate stress. When you're anxious, your breathing often becomes shallow. By taking slow, deep breaths, you can activate the body's relaxation response. Try the 4-7-8 technique: inhale for 4 counts, hold for 7 counts, and exhale for 8 counts. Repeat this several times until you feel more at ease.
Regular Exercise: Physical activity is not only beneficial for your body but also for your mind. Engaging in regular exercise releases endorphins, which are natural mood lifters. Whether it's a brisk walk, yoga, or a workout at the gym, find an activity you enjoy and make it a part of your routine. Aim for at least 30 minutes of exercise most days of the week.
Healthy Lifestyle Choices: 
Your diet and lifestyle play a significant role in managing stress and anxiety. Limit your intake of caffeine and sugary foods, as they can contribute to feelings of restlessness. Instead, opt for a balanced diet rich in fruits, vegetables, whole grains, and lean proteins. Additionally, prioritize getting enough sleep, as sleep deprivation can exacerbate stress and anxiety.
Journaling: Putting your thoughts on paper can be a therapeutic way to process your emotions and reduce stress. Set aside a few minutes each day to jot down your thoughts, feelings, and any triggers that may be causing stress. This practice can help you gain perspective and identify patterns that contribute to anxiety.
Social Support: Connecting with friends and loved ones can provide a strong support system during times of stress. Sharing your feelings with someone you trust can help alleviate the burden of anxiety. Whether it's through a heartfelt conversation or a simple get-together, nurturing your social connections can have a positive impact on your mental well-being.
